What is Bevacizumab?
Abevmy is a biosimilar medication containing bevacizumab, used for various therapeutic purposes. This intravenous solution is designed to target specific proteins in the body, often utilized in cancer treatments and other medical conditions.
What is Bevacizumab used for?
Abevmy is primarily used in the treatment of certain types of cancer, where it helps to inhibit the growth of new blood vessels that supply tumors. It may also be used in other conditions where excessive blood vessel formation is a concern. The medication works by targeting a protein called v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F), which plays a key role in angiogenesis.
What are the side effects of Bevacizumab?
Common effects of Abevmy may include fatigue, high blood pressure, and protein in the urine. Some individuals might experience more severe side effects, such as wound healing complications or bleeding. It is important to monitor for any unusual symptoms and consult a healthcare provider if concerns arise.
